What legal rights do grandparents rearing their grandchildren have when it comes to enrolling them in school, medical treatment or acting on their behalf? Texas Law Help provides information and services to Texans who meet certain income requirements.
If you are in need of legal assistance and it is determined that you do not meet income requirements, contact the State of Texas Bar Association’s lawyer referral service at 1.800.252.9690 or 1.877.9TEXBAR.
Below you will find documents made available through the Texas Legal Services Center. For more information visit their website, http://www.tlsc.org, or call The Legal Hotline for Older Texans at 1.800.622.2520. To reach Texas Legal Services Center staff, please call 512.477.6000.

- The Legal Hotline is a project of Texas Legal Services Center.
The Hotline offers
legal advice and referrals to Texans age sixty and older, provided by staff and volunteer attorneys.
They provide legal information and advice in obtaining benefits such as Medicaid for Qualified Medicare
Beneficiaries, food stamps, elderly housing assistance, and SSI. In addition, they provide informational
publications to Texans on a variety of topics such as alternatives to guardianship, wills and probate,
public benefits, consumer and debtor rights, health care rights and nursing homes.
